Discover more about Cheng Ho's Cultural Museum, Malacca.

Cheng Ho's Cultural Museum, also known as Muzium Budaya Cheng Ho, is a fascinating destination for tourists interested in the rich history of Malacca and its cultural connections. Dedicated to the legendary Chinese explorer Zheng He, the museum provides a comprehensive look at his voyages and the impact they had on the region. Visitors will find a collection of artifacts, historical documents, and informative displays that highlight the cultural exchanges between East and West during the 15th century. The museum is set in a beautifully preserved historical building that adds to the charm of the experience. Inside, guests can explore various exhibits detailing the life and journeys of Cheng Ho, including his interactions with local rulers and the introduction of trade routes that shaped the area’s economy. The museum also features traditional art and cultural artifacts from the diverse communities that have called Malacca home throughout its storied history. The engaging presentations make it an excellent educational stop for families, students, and anyone curious about the multicultural heritage of this UNESCO World Heritage Site.
